How To Prevent Your Pipes From Freezing

As you prepare your home for the winter weather, you’ll need to pay extra attention to any areas where you have exposed pipes, as these sections of your plumbing system will be particularly vulnerable to freezing conditions. Here’s what to do:

  • Keep warm: Ensure your thermostat is set to at least 60 degrees F during periods of extreme cold.
  • Drip faucets: When cold weather is in the forecast, turn your faucets on a slow drip, as the moving water will keep your pipes from freezing.
  • Insulate pipes: Add insulation to any pipes in unheated areas to keep them freezing.
  • Open cabinets: Encourage warmth from your heater to get to your pipes by keeping cabinets beneath your sinks open overnight.

These preventative measures can help ensure your pipes remain fully operational even on the coldest days of the year.

Signs of Frozen Pipes & When You Need Repair

Sometimes, your pipes may still freeze despite taking the appropriate steps to prevent this from happening. It’s essential to be aware of the signs that your pipes have frozen so you can get the immediate repair services needed to avoid bursting and extreme water damage.

A few of the most common signs of frozen pipes to watch out for this winter include:

  • No running water
  • Foul odors in drains
  • Visible frost on pipes
  • Signs of water damage
  • Strange noises in drains

When you suspect a frozen pipe, taking immediate action is vital to prevent further damage to your system. Locate your water shut-off valve and shut the water to the affected pipe to prevent pressure buildup and avoid bursting. Next, find the affected pipe and attempt to thaw it using a blow dryer or space heater.
